Tarte Clean Slate Poreless 12-Hr Perfecting Primer

What it is: A skin-perfecting mattifying base and pore refiner. What it does: This primer not only helps keep your makeup in place for up to 12 hours of perfect wear time, but also refines the appearance of pores and diffuses fine lines and imperfections while delivering natural fruit-and plant-derived extracts to deliver antiaging and skin-restorative benefits to your skin. It refines the appearance of pores and diffuses fine lines and masks imperfections. Just one application leaves skin looking instantly smoother, softer, and refined. What it is formulated WITHOUT:- Parabens- Sulfates- Synthetic Fragrances- Petrochemicals- Phthalates- GMOs- Triclosan What else you need to know:-T5 Super Fruit Complex(TM): Loaded with naturally occurring, antioxidant rich nutrients and vitamins that have been known to deliver refining, antiaging, and skin-restorative benefits with each application.

I've heard so many great things about this primer and I was just about to run empty on my Benefit Porefessional Primer (which I really like!)... So I decided to give this a go. (Same price anyway). The moment I started putting this on my face... I was turned-off by the lack of an even application. It wasn't as smooth as I expected. I applied it to my entire face with a pea size amount? I let it set for a couple minutes and then went on with my usual foundation routine using a buffing brush. I also set it with a powder. I checked my face throughout the day and I did not see my pores significantly refined or less visible... And I felt like my foundation was starting to slowly wear off? This made me think this primer was a bust because it didn't even keep my foundation in tact!
However, I was actually a bit lazy to return it so I used it again the next day. It didn't make my skin look worse or anything so I just decided to use it. Plus I have work (9 hour shift M-F) and I'm also not the type to touch up my make-up throughout the day.
Anyway, I kept using this product for about a week straight. I wore a BB cream over this instead of a foundation and I noticed that my make up didn't budge?! (Keep in mind I don't do touch ups and I have oily/combo skin). Maybe it was the foundation that just didn't mix well with this primer, I don't know. I wasn't sure if it was the foundation or the BB cream that made the difference but I switched off while still using the same primer.
I've come to the conclusion though that the first day I used this, I remember using a large amount of primer and of foundation. So maybe that's why it started to wear off? Because there was too much product and it didn't set properly? Either way, I'm not sure if my skin just got adjusted to this primer now or what but I was later pleasantly surprised. As a primer, it did the job of keeping my make up on longer (except for the first time).
All in all, pores weren't spectacularly refined, but what primer can really do that anyway? It is a great base for make-up though. I much prefer the texture and smoothness of the Benefit Porefessional Primer, but I do like this one too.
I don't think this one claims to be mattifying but I feel that both primers have helped a little regarding oil control.
I will definitely be using this up. But once I'm done I will either go back to Benefit or try a new one.
